RWDI Desktop Dilution Calculator
The RWDI Desktop Dilution Calculator (DDC) is a tool that can be used to approximate the dilution achieved from an exhaust to a fresh-air intake location, and can help in the placement of equipment early in the design process.
The DDC is a conservative screening-level tool intended to make conservative 'first cut' dilution and recirculation zone estimates to aid in the design process. More detailed modeling may be required to achieve an optimum design in minimizing exhaust re-entrainment impacts.
Building designers can compare the dilution estimates furnished by the DDC to dilution criteria to judge acceptability, or use the dilution values to furnish 'concentration at intake' estimates. More details and tips can be found in the Technote Optimizing Exhaust Stack Design and Placement.
